An accelerating universe in a 5D non compact and non Ricci flat Kaluza-Klein Cosmology

In the framework of noncompact Kaluza-Klein theory, we investigate a $(4+1)$-dimensional universe consisting of a $(4+1)$ dimensional Robertson-Walker type metric subject to a $(4+1)$ dimensional energy-momentum tensor. The matter part consists of an energy density together with a pressure subject to 4D part of the $(4+1)$ dimensional energy-momentum tensor. The dark part consists of a dark pressure $\bar{p}$ corresponding to the extra-dimension endowed by a scalar field. The reduced field equations subject to suitable equations of state for matter and dark parts may reveal inflationary behavior at early universe, deceleration for radiation dominant era and then acceleration for matter dominant era.
